What Are Sloppy Joes?

A Sloppy Joe is a sandwich that consists of ground beef cooked in a rich, tangy, slightly sweet tomato-based sauce, served on a soft hamburger bun. It’s a dish that combines simplicity with bold flavors, making it a go-to option for busy home cooks. The origins of Sloppy Joes are somewhat debated, but most food historians agree that it likely originated in the United States in the early 20th century as a variation on the “loose meat” sandwich.

The beauty of Sloppy Joes lies in their versatility. While the classic version uses ground beef, you can substitute it with ground turkey, chicken, or even plant-based meat alternatives for a healthier twist. The sauce, made with ketchup, tomato paste, or even barbecue sauce, can also be adjusted to suit your personal taste preferences.

Ingredients for Sloppy Joes

Before you dive into making Sloppy Joes, gather the following ingredients:

For the Filling:

  • 1 pound of ground beef (or ground turkey/chicken)
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 1 small green bell pepper, finely chopped (optional)
  • 2-3 cloves of garlic, minced
  • 1 cup of ketchup (or tomato sauce)
  • 2 tablespoons of tomato paste
  • 1 tablespoon of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 tablespoon of mustard (yellow or Dijon)
  • 2 tablespoons of brown sugar (optional, for a sweeter taste)
  • 1 teaspoon of chili powder (optional, for added spice)
  • 1/4 cup of water or beef broth (to thin the sauce)
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

For Serving:

  • 4-6 hamburger buns
  • Pickles or coleslaw (optional for toppings)
  • Cheese slices (optional)

Step-by-Step Guide to Making Sloppy Joes

Step 1: Sauté the Vegetables

Start by heating a large skillet or sauté pan over medium heat. Add a tablespoon of oil if needed, then toss in the chopped onion and bell pepper. Cook for about 5 minutes until they become soft and translucent, stirring occasionally to prevent burning. If you’re using garlic, add it to the pan during the last minute to avoid overcooking and losing its flavor.

Step 2: Brown the Ground Beef

Once the vegetables are softened, add the ground beef (or your preferred meat substitute) to the skillet. Use a wooden spoon or spatula to break the meat into small crumbles. Cook until the meat is browned all the way through, which should take about 6-8 minutes. Drain off any excess fat to avoid a greasy sandwich.

Step 3: Build the Sloppy Joe Sauce

Once the meat is cooked, it’s time to create that signature sauce. Stir in the ketchup, tomato paste, Worcestershire sauce, mustard, brown sugar, chili powder, and water (or broth). Mix everything together until the sauce is well combined with the meat. If you like your Sloppy Joes on the spicier side, you can add a dash of hot sauce or extra chili powder at this stage.

Step 4: Simmer the Mixture

Reduce the heat to low and let the Sloppy Joe mixture simmer for 10-15 minutes. This allows the flavors to meld together and the sauce to thicken. If the mixture looks too thick, you can add a bit more water or broth to reach your desired consistency. Season with salt and pepper to taste. If you prefer a sweeter flavor, you can adjust the brown sugar accordingly.

Step 5: Toast the Buns

While the meat mixture simmers, it’s a good time to prepare the buns. Toasting the buns adds a nice texture and helps prevent them from becoming too soggy once you pile on the sloppy filling. Simply place the buns in a toaster or lightly butter them and toast them in a skillet until they’re golden brown.

Step 6: Assemble the Sloppy Joes

Once your filling has thickened and your buns are toasted, it’s time to assemble the sandwiches. Spoon a generous amount of the meat mixture onto the bottom half of each bun. If you’re adding cheese, place a slice on top of the hot filling to let it melt slightly. Add optional toppings like pickles, coleslaw, or even sautéed mushrooms to enhance the flavor and texture. Top with the other half of the bun, and your Sloppy Joes are ready to serve!

Variations and Tips

  1. Meat Substitutions: You can swap ground beef for ground turkey or chicken for a lighter option. If you’re looking for a vegetarian version, try using lentils or plant-based crumbles like those from brands like Beyond Meat or Impossible Foods.
  2. Spicy Sloppy Joes: Add some heat by incorporating diced jalapeños, extra chili powder, or hot sauce into the mix. You can also use a spicy barbecue sauce instead of ketchup for an extra kick.
  3. Sweet and Tangy: For those who prefer a sweeter Sloppy Joe, increase the amount of brown sugar or try adding a tablespoon of honey or maple syrup. You can also experiment with different types of mustard (like honey mustard) for added depth.
  4. Extra Veggies: Boost the nutrition by adding more vegetables to the mix, like grated carrots, diced zucchini, or mushrooms. These ingredients blend seamlessly into the sauce and add extra flavor and nutrients without altering the classic taste too much.
  5. Slow Cooker Option: To make Sloppy Joes in a slow cooker, brown the meat and sauté the vegetables on the stovetop first. Then transfer the mixture to a slow cooker, add the rest of the sauce ingredients, and cook on low for 4-6 hours. This method allows the flavors to develop even further, making the dish richer and more delicious.

Serving Suggestions

While Sloppy Joes are often served simply with potato chips or fries, there are plenty of other side dishes that pair beautifully with this classic sandwich. Consider serving it with a fresh green salad, roasted vegetables, or corn on the cob for a balanced meal. For a Southern twist, pair your Sloppy Joes with baked beans or mac and cheese.
